RoadStar Medium Setting (MS) Emulsion

In this rate of deposition of bond is sufficiently delayed to permit mixing with certain fine aggregates before breaking to form a continuous adhesive film without stripping. RoadStar Medium Setting (MS) Emulsion is ideal for pot hole repair/patch work as it is easy to use and provides stable patches
